Hemp Laws: Alaska vs Michigan

Side-by-side comparison of hemp compound laws

Alaska and Michigan differ on 6 of 8 hemp compounds. Overall, Michigan has more permissive hemp laws than Alaska. Key differences: Delta-8 THC is banned in Alaska but legal with restrictions in Michigan. Delta-9 THC (Hemp) is banned in Alaska but legal with restrictions in Michigan. THCA is banned in Alaska but legal with restrictions in Michigan. HHC is banned in Alaska but legal with restrictions in Michigan. The 2026 federal hemp ban will have low impact on Alaska and moderate impact on Michigan. Shipping rules differ: inbound hemp shipping is banned in Alaska vs. legal with restrictions in Michigan.
